The Parrot (2016)

The Parrot (2016) poster

A stranger arrives in Sarajevo and barges into Damir's reclusive world. Little by little she takes over his life. She absorbs his dreams, until finally she threaten his very existence.

Director: Emma Rozanski
Genre: Thriller, Drama, Mystery
Runtime: 81 min
